[12] TAKE ACTION Warning sign in area with glyphosate spray. Photo: Joel Theriault WebJan 6, 2024 · This will create a "cup" to hold the herbicide solution. If the hack does not hold herbicide solution, the treatment will not be effective. Most labels specify 0.5 to 1.0 ml of solution per hack. This is important to note, as small spray bottles commonly sold in garden supply stores may apply as much as 3.5 ml per stroke.
